Sydney's Northern Beaches coronavirus cluster grows by 15 new cases days before Christmas

A further 15 coronavirus cases have been linked to the Northern Beaches cluster, down from the 30 new cases announced on Sunday.

A rapidly developing coronavirus outbreak in Sydney has grown by 15 new cases, down from 30 the previous day, as health authorities rush to figure out how the virus entered the community.
